Anonymous UserThis was the only hotel we stayed at in Qufu that we were really satisfied with. It's a 3-minute walk from Wanren Palace Wall and right next to the Confucius Temple, and a 10-minute taxi ride to the Confucius Museum. The hotel's courtyard-style environment is very comfortable, and they even thoughtfully provided a fruit platter upon check-in. Their restaurant is quite a popular spot in Qufu, and we had a decent lunch there. It was so pleasant to enjoy a meal by the pool in the summer heat. The hotel's breakfast buffet was also very impressive, with some delicious Shandong specialties. We booked a two-story duplex room with two bathrooms, which was incredibly convenient for two families. Everyone absolutely loved it!

Jessie Ly Doan 丽丽The hotel just opened in 2024, so everything is still very new. The reception is on the top floor (27th), along with the restaurant, gym, and laundry room.
My room was decorated in a B-Duck theme. It was super spacious and even had toys inside, which my child really enjoyed. Everything was cute and carefully arranged. I was surprised to see a Dyson hair dryer in the bathroom!
The breakfast buffet was delicious and had more variety than other hotels I’ve stayed at recently. I especially liked the instant coffee packets – very convenient, and not many hotels offer that.
There’s a free laundry and drying service, and they even folded the clothes and delivered them to the room after drying.
Most of the staff were very friendly and helpful.
The hotel is also in a very convenient area, close to a supermarket and lots of good restaurants.
I’ll definitely stay here again when I come back to Qufu.

Guest UserThe hotel has a predominantly Chinese resort-style vibe, and I'd give top marks for its location, facilities, amenities, and service. Most importantly, the hotel's atmosphere is fantastic.
The hotel is just a wall away from the Three Confucius Sites scenic area, but compared to the uninspired tick-the-box sightseeing, a staycation at QuFu JW Marriott completely blows it out of the water.
Before coming, I checked some online reviews, and some mentioned the hotel's hardware was subpar. I actually think that's a bit unfair. Firstly, the room's layout is excellent, giving a very well-designed feel. The bathroom features Kohler fixtures, and for a hotel opened in 2019, it even has a Kohler automatic toilet. My only two minor criticisms are that the night light isn't very bright, and the water temperature fluctuates during showers. The hotel's soft furnishings are also very interesting, with many books of ancient Chinese poetry (Shijing) in seal script and bamboo carvings. The decor is very Qufu-esque, incorporating many local elements, which is truly wonderful.
Regarding amenities, I tried the hotel's Chinese restaurant and the barbecue restaurant. Both offer great value for money, and the service quality is excellent, with the dishes receiving top marks. At the Chinese restaurant, I recommend the stir-fried shrimp with cabbage, and at the barbecue restaurant, the pork belly skewers. The Chinese restaurant's decor also has a very Confucian feel, and the barbecue restaurant even has a live singer, making the atmosphere truly superb. d_n_aThe main reason for our stay in Qufu was, of course, Confucius, and this hotel has a good location: we could easily walk to the Temple, envy as in with the mansion, then ride a horse pulled cart to the cemetery. Contract fulfilled. The sport place, across the street had fun night activities, and there were a lot of eateries, cheap and delicious, on the block
The hotel itself shows its age with some deferred maintenance, such as a rusted parts in the bathroom, a sub-optimal laundry room, and some lacking service: for example, the tea and coffee bags in the room, an Atour highlight, were not replenished, and we were not offered water upon departure.
Great breakfast, as always.
